Sex Offender Database

 

The Johnson County Sheriff's Office now has a Sex Offender Registration and Compliance Unit (SORC), This deals with all the registered sex offenders in the rural part of Johnson County.

 

The SORC Program also assures that all registered sex offenders are current with their registration and in full compliance with the Texas Department of Public Safety Sex Offender Registration Program along with the Texas Code of Criminal Procedure, Chapter 62.

Art 62.045 of the Code of Criminal Procedures requires the Texas Department of Public Safety  to furnish additional public information for certain sex offenders.  If the offender is considered a "High Risk" the department shall  mail out printed notification cards to  each residence within a 3 block radius in a subdivided area and a 1 mile radius in the departments database. 

 

There are currently several offenders that remain incarcerated that are not listed on this list but have Johnson County addresses, if and when these subjects are released and reside in Johnson County they will be listed as well.
